The Wuppertaler Kurrende returns to Stuttgart! Lukas Baumann, himself a former choir member, gained valuable experience after completing his studies in Weimar as an assistant with the Jena Philharmonic Boys’ Choir and the Windsbach Boys’ Choir. Since 2022, he has led the Wuppertaler Kurrende with great artistic expertise and a deep sense of connection to his home choir. The boys’ choir’s programs combine key works from music history—such as motets by the Bach family—with new or lesser-known compositions. Both elements are meaningful, both for the training of the boys and young men and for us as the audience.
